Manager
I connected with HR and then the hiring manager for a 30-minute chat about work and my experiences. They mentioned next steps. During the talk, they kept interrupting me while I was answering questions, which was a bummer. They said I was moving forward, but then I heard nothing for weeks about what the next steps were, even though they said someone would reach out, twice. So, I'm just in limbo, not sure if I'll get an offer or not. It feels like a lost cause, even though I'm totally qualified.
- Please introduce yourself and elaborate on your past and current experiences.
- Could you explain why you are interested in our work?

Manager
The interview process was quite lengthy and thorough. There were 5 interview rounds: first with HR, then the Dept Manager, followed by a panel with 2 Doctors and 1 Ops person, then the Head of Dept, and finally, I spent an entire day meeting with 5 separate staff members. I got the offer a week after that. The entire process, from applying to my start date, took about 3 months, spanning July to October. Their onboarding process is also quite extensive, and they do verify all previous employers.
- Can you describe your experience with fiscal management and budgeting?
